While many of the ingredients are gluten-free in Bailey’s Irish Cream liqueur, but there is Irish Whiskey in it (which is made from gluten grains). This whiskey is distilled so the gluten is supposedly removed from it, but there are some gluten-free people who still react to this ingredient. November 22, 2024 by Rosamie. Baileys Irish Cream is an Irish whiskey- and cream-based liqueur. It has an alcohol content of 17% by volume. The drink was created by Tom Jago, of Gilbeys of Ireland, in 1974. It was introduced into the Irish market the following year. It was originally devised as a Christmas drink.
